Understanding The Notification Settings On Your Droid

When it comes to getting notification sounds on your Droid, understanding the notification settings is the first step. These settings allow you to control how your device alerts you to various events, such as incoming calls, messages, or app notifications.

To access the notification settings, go to the Settings menu on your Droid and look for the “Sound & notification” or “Sound” option. Once you are in the notification settings, you will find several options to customize your notification sounds.

Within the notification settings, you can choose the default sound for all notifications or customize specific sounds for different events. You can also adjust the volume, set vibration patterns, and even enable or disable LED notification lights.

Moreover, the notification settings also offer options for “Do Not Disturb” mode, where you can temporarily silence notifications during certain times or events. This is particularly useful when you need uninterrupted focus or a good night’s sleep.

By understanding and tweaking the notification settings on your Droid, you can ensure that you receive the right alerts with appropriate sounds, helping you stay connected and informed throughout the day.

Customizing Notification Sounds In The System Settings

When it comes to personalizing your Droid’s notification sounds, the system settings provide a variety of options to choose from. To customize your notification sounds, start by accessing the settings menu on your Droid. Depending on the specific Android version you have, the steps may vary slightly, but in general, you can find the settings icon in the app drawer or the quick settings panel.

Once you are in the settings menu, look for the “Sound & Vibration” or “Sound” option. Tap on it to open the sound settings. Here, you will find various categories for different types of sounds, including ringtones, notifications, and alarms.

To customize your notification sound, locate the “Notification” or “Notification Sound” option. Tap on it and a list of available sounds will appear. You can select from the pre-installed sounds on your Droid or even choose a sound file you have downloaded to your device.

After selecting the desired notification sound, be sure to test it by tapping on the “Play” icon or sending yourself a test notification. If it sounds as expected, you can save the changes and exit the settings menu. Now, whenever you receive a notification, your personalized sound will be played, adding a personal touch to your Droid experience.

Setting Specific Notification Sounds For Different Apps

When using a Droid device, you might want to differentiate notification sounds for various apps installed on your phone. This can be done by customizing the notification settings to set specific sounds for different apps.

To set specific notification sounds for different apps on your Droid, follow these steps:

1. Open the Settings app on your Droid device.
2. Scroll down and tap on “Apps” or “Applications” in the settings menu.
3. Select the desired app for which you want to set a specific notification sound.
4. Tap on “Notifications” or “Notification settings” within the app’s settings.
5. Here, you can customize the notification sound by tapping on “Sound” or a similar option, depending on your device’s interface.
6. Choose a notification sound from the available options or browse for a sound file saved on your phone.
7. Once you’ve selected the desired sound, exit the settings for that specific app.

By following these steps, you can assign unique notification sounds to various apps on your Droid, allowing you to identify the source of notifications without even looking at your phone. This customization can be especially helpful when you rely on certain apps for specific tasks or receive important notifications from particular applications.

Creating Personalized Notification Sounds For Your Droid

Creating personalized notification sounds for your Droid is a fun way to customize your device and add a personal touch to your notifications. Here’s a quick guide on how to do it:

1. Find or create the audio file: Look for or create the audio file that you want to use as your personalized notification sound. It could be a song, a sound effect, or a recording.

2. Trim and edit the audio file: If necessary, use an audio editing software or app to trim and edit the audio file to the desired length and quality. You may want to crop unnecessary portions and ensure the audio sounds clear and loud enough.

3. Rename and save the audio file: Rename the audio file to something memorable and save it in a location on your Droid where you can easily access it, such as the “Notifications” folder.

4. Access the sound settings: Go to the “Settings” on your Droid and select the “Sound” or “Sound & notification” option.

5. Set the personalized notification sound: Scroll down and find the “Notification sound” or similar option. Tap on it and browse through the available sounds until you find the “Add” or “Browse” option. Locate and select your personalized notification sound from the saved location.

6. Test the sound: To ensure you’ve set the right sound, send yourself a test notification or ask a friend to send you one. Adjust the volume and other sound settings if needed.

By following these steps, you can easily create and set personalized notification sounds on your Droid, making your device truly unique and tailored to your preferences.

Troubleshooting Common Issues With Notification Sounds

Having trouble with notification sounds on your Droid? Don’t worry, we’ve got you covered. In this section, we’ll address some common issues you may encounter and provide solutions to get your notification sounds working smoothly again.

One common problem is when notification sounds randomly stop working or become inconsistent. If this happens, start by checking the volume settings on your Droid. Ensure that the volume is turned up and not on silent or vibrate mode. Additionally, make sure that the “Do Not Disturb” mode is disabled, as it can interfere with notification sounds.

If your Droid is still not playing notification sounds, try restarting your device. A simple restart can often resolve minor software glitches that may be causing the issue. If the problem persists, consider clearing the cache for the app or apps that are not generating notification sounds.

Another potential issue could be with the specific app’s notification settings. Go to the “Settings” menu and navigate to “Apps & Notifications.” Select the problematic app and check if the notification settings are properly configured. Sometimes, an app update may override your custom notification settings, so it’s worth revisiting them.

Lastly, if you have recently installed any third-party apps related to sound or notifications, they might be interfering with your Droid’s default settings. Uninstall or disable any recently installed apps and observe if the notification sounds return to normal.

By following these troubleshooting steps, you should be able to resolve most common issues with notification sounds on your Droid and enjoy smooth and consistent notifications once again.

Tips And Tricks For Optimizing Notification Sounds On Your Droid:

Are you tired of missing important notifications on your Droid? Optimizing notification sounds can help ensure that you never miss an important alert again. Here are some tips and tricks to enhance your notification experience on your Droid:

1. Prioritize sound settings: Customize your notification settings to prioritize certain apps or contacts. For example, you can set a unique sound for important emails or messages from loved ones.

2. Use short and distinct sounds: Select notification sounds that are short and distinctive to easily recognize them. Longer sounds may blend in with background noise or go unnoticed.

3. Adjust volume levels: Ensure that the notification volume is set at an audible level, but not too loud to be disruptive. Test different volume levels in various environments to find the perfect balance.

4. Avoid silent mode: Check that your phone is not in silent or do not disturb mode, as this can prevent notification sounds from playing. Make sure your phone is set to an appropriate sound mode.

5. Regularly update notification sounds: Keep your notification sounds fresh and enjoyable by updating them periodically. This can help prevent you from becoming desensitized to certain sounds.

By following these tips and tricks, you can optimize the notification sounds on your Droid and stay on top of important alerts without any hassle.

FAQ 1: How do I customize notification sounds on my Droid?

To customize notification sounds on your Droid, follow these simple steps:

  1. Open the Settings app on your Droid.
  2. Select the “Sound” or “Sound & notification” option.
  3. Tap on “Notification sound” or a similar option.
  4. Choose a sound from the list or select “Add” to browse and select a custom sound from your device.
  5. Once you’ve selected a sound, tap “OK” to save your changes.

FAQ 2: Can I assign different notification sounds to different apps on my Droid?

Yes, you can assign different notification sounds to different apps on your Droid by following these steps:

  1. Go to the Settings app on your Droid.
  2. Select “Apps & notifications” or “Apps.”
  3. Find and tap on the app for which you want to change the notification sound.
  4. Choose the “Notifications” option.
  5. Tap on “Advanced” or “Notification sound” (depending on your device).
  6. Select the desired sound from the list or add a custom sound.
  7. Save your settings for the app by tapping “OK” or “Save.”

FAQ 3: How do I turn off notification sounds on my Droid?

If you want to turn off notification sounds entirely on your Droid, here’s what you can do:

  1. Access the Settings app on your Droid.
  2. Select “Sound” or “Sound & notification.”
  3. Tap on “Notification sound” or a similar option.
  4. Choose the “None” option or scroll through the list to find and select a silent sound.
  5. Confirm the changes by tapping “OK” or “Save.”
